A new study has found that tiny nanocarriers could be the “magic bullet” when it comes to treating acne. These nanocarriers are made up of small particles of metal and other materials, which are used to deliver drugs and other treatments directly to the areas affected by acne. The study, conducted by researchers from the University of California, San Francisco, found that the nanocarriers could be used to treat acne in a much more efficient and targeted way than traditional treatments. According to the researchers, this new approach could revolutionize the way we treat acne in the future.
